Got the AC compressor on. Fits tight to the center of the engine, which should give penty of room for turbo plumbing around it.
My partner in crime wanted to help.
Threw the core support on and got the AC condensor and drier mounted.
Threw the grille on for giggles. Also got the Jeep composite headlights installed.
Started messing with the radiator. Made some fan mounting bosses and welded them to the end tanks. Not sure I like how this "direct fit" radiator works, so I may hold onto it for another project and find something else.
Got the bulkhead connector for the transmission controller mounted in the firewall as well.
My brother fabricated an aluminum mount for the Megasquirt 3x, Megashift trans controller, and the RTMR fuse/relay block. This will mount under the dash, on the firewall. He also got the wiring for the rear of the truck done, and tucked into the framerails.
